I somewhat like this book; it pushes readers about achievement no matter the location. To clear out, Martin and his mother move to a different area, which means attending a new High School. Martin, the main character, fears entering the new environment and misses his old town and friends. At the end, he ends up achieving and making progress at the High School' he even got himself a lady. The message of the story is to it takes some time to adjust to a new setting. Martin Luna is in deep trouble. Just months ago, a horrible tragedy took his little brother, and now it threatens to take him too. On one side are his desperate mother, a friendly teach at Bluford High School, and a pretty girl named Vicky. On the other are his old neighborhood and his hunger for revenge. Torn between the two, Martin stands at a crossroad, with his life hanging in the balance. Which way will he go? No s'han trobat descripcions de biblioteca. |
